**I went to the KU/Creighton baseball game last night to take a look at third baseman Tony Thompson, who was a projected first round pick a couple of months ago. The Jayhawk star has missed the entire season with a knee injury and this was his first game back. There were at least six scouts in attendance to check him out. Thompson is a power-hitting third baseman with a good glove, and it will be interesting to see how much the injury impacts his stock. He went 0-for-4 and his timing at the plate was obviously subpar; his swing looked sluggish. But he ran okay in the field and didn't show any diminution in fielding range compared to when I saw him last year. KU coach Ritch Price mentioned that this is basically spring training for Thompson, so the slow first game is understandable.
